  • 简介:在现在的学习,我们模仿了用有限元素方法和建议multiaxial的链状的起床人(SCR)使疲劳的深海的钢的卷躺安装过程为卷的SCR的分析。卷躺方法是最有效、节俭的管道安装方法之一。然而,卷的起床人的材料性质可以变化,特别在焊接地区,它能影响疲劳表演。适用的有限元素分析(FEA),我们通过卷,aligner,和straightener模仿了安装负担历史并且分析了性质变化。焊接的影响在安装过程,穿入的缺乏和熔化的缺乏期间背叛,也被讨论。基于FEA结果,我们使用了与批评飞机途径相结合预言疲劳生活的棕色厂主的标准卷并且非卷的模型。结果显示一个焊接缺点在一个起床人,和卷躺方法的材料性质上有重要影响能显著地减少SCR的疲劳生活。分析结论能帮助设计者理解焊接的机械表演在期间卷躺安装。
